Subject: StockTally cut-over done

Hi support folks,

We flipped the inventory reconciliation job to StockTally v2 last night. Short version: runs at 02:00 instead of midnight, mismatches now open tickets automatically, and the old CSV export is gone. Expect a few confused warehouse calls this week. If you need to sanity-check behavior, the job now runs with these settings.

config for bawef-tajof:
RALMIR_PIN=7092
RALMIR_METRICS_HOST=metrics.ralmir.paliqcorp.corp
RALMIR_LOG_LEVEL=error
RALMIR_TENANT=tamix

Hi team,

Before I hand off the 3.2 release, please note the humidity sensor drift reported on Verdana controllers in the Elmbrook trial site. Drift exceeds 4% after roughly ten days of continuous operation; firmware 3.2.1 adds an automatic recalibration cycle every 72 hours. Support should advise growers to install 3.2.1 and trigger a manual recalibration once. The hotfix bundle must be verified before distribution, so I'm including the signing key used for the 3.2.1 packages below.

release key, fahof-yagap: bky3_m5d

Ticket: Config drift causing rounding errors in conversion (Tallowpay)

Plugin authors: we found that several environments drifted from the canonical rounding mode, so conversions through the Tallowpay rates engine rounded half-up in staging but banker's rounding in prod. Off-by-one-cent totals resulted. Do not hardcode rounding in your plugin; read it from the engine config. We've locked the values via the drift checker. The canonical engine configuration every environment must match is as follows.

deployment values, yageg-hahig:
WENAEL_HOST=wenael.tolvaqlabs.internal
WENAEL_PORT=4000

Blended margin declined modestly, driven by component cost increases on the Corvid hardware line and heavier onboarding discounts in the Westmark territory. Services margin improved after the delivery restructure led by Priya Thorne's group. Finance has modeled three recovery scenarios, each assuming different pricing and sourcing moves over the next two quarters. The recommended path, which remains confidential until board approval, is set out directly below.

management briefing: Only 33 of the 205 pilot accounts renewed Kasath, so a churn review is set for October 17. Weniusek Logistics is in early talks to buy Holethax Freight for about $345.6 million.